安卓开发工具箱app

题目:安卓开发工具箱App:原理与详细介绍

开发安卓应用已经成为了许多开发者的选择,毕竟安卓手机市场占有率相当高。为了让更多新手快速入门安卓开发,本文将详细介绍一个安卓开发工具箱App,以帮助大家更好地学习并了解安卓开发过程。下面,我们将从原理和详细介绍两个方面去了解这款应用。

一、原理

安卓开发工具箱App是一个集成工具的应用,旨在帮助开发者在一个地方找到所有他们所需要的开发资源。该工具箱包括代码编辑器、模拟器、调试器、版本控制器、构建和部署工具等,以便开发者能够从头开始在一个统一的环境中进行安卓开发。

作为一个针对安卓平台的开发工具箱,它主要使用Java作为开发语言,并支持Kotlin等其他语言。它通常采用安卓开发的核心技术,例如Android Studio、Gradle构建工具、ADB工具等,并集成到App中。

二、详细介绍

这个安卓开发工具箱App包括以下几个关键功能:

1. 代码编辑器

代码编辑器是开发者编写、编辑代码的基本工具。在这个安卓开发工具箱中,我们选择了一款功能强大的代码编辑器,支持语法高亮、代码补全、模板等特性,帮助开发者进行快速、高效的编码。

2. 模拟器

模拟器是安卓开发中不可或缺的重要工具之一,它允许开发者在没有实际设备的情况下测试和运行安卓应用。在这个工具箱App中,我们集成了安卓官方提供的Android Emulator,并且支持多款设备的配置。

3. 调试器

开发者需要调试器找出代码中的错误。本应用提供了基于安卓官方的调试器,支持诸如日志显示、断点调试等实用的调试功能,为开发者提供便利。

4. 版本控制管理

版本控制管理是在开发过程中管理代码的重要环节。这款工具箱App集成了Git,提供便捷的版本控制管理功能,方便开发者进行代码的备份、协同等操作。

5. 构建和部署工具

使用到Gradle构建工具和ADB工具,方便开发者快速构建和部署安卓应用,而无需手动在终端命令行中操作。从而大幅提高了开发效率。

总结

通过以上介绍,我们可以看出这款安卓开发工具箱App不仅功能全面,而且具有较高的易用性。这对于初学者而言,将大大降低学习门槛。进入安卓开发领域,只需要下载这款工具箱App,就可以拥有一切开始开发的资源。


相关知识:
安卓12手机开发者选项在哪里
Android 12是最新的Android操作系统版本,在该操作系统中,开发者选项仍然在设置中。在Android设备中,开发者选项是一组设置,可用于调试和优化Android应用程序。常见的选项包括USB调试、强制GPU呈现、显示CPU使用率、模拟位置等。在
2023-05-23
uniapp开发安卓原生插件
Uniapp是一种跨平台开发工具,可以同时开发多种平台,包括Android和iOS。虽然Uniapp自身提供了很多原生插件,但是有时候我们需要自己开发一些定制化的原生插件。本文将介绍如何开发安卓原生插件。一、原理在Uniapp开发中,我们可以通过编写JS代
2023-05-23
swift 安卓开发
Swift是一种针对于iOS、macOS、watchOS和tvOS的编程语言。与Objective-C拥有相同的性能和使用Apple工具和API交互的优点。虽然Swift是专注于iOS和macOS的开发语言,但是仍有一些跨平台开发应用的选择,如Xamari
2023-05-23
miui8开发版安卓7
MIUI(米 UI)是小米科技推出的一款基于Android系统开发的自制操作系统。该系统曾经得到了广泛的用户喜爱和支持,因此小米科技也一直在不断升级和改进该系统。其中,MIUI 8开发版基于Android 7.0的新系统,成为了这个系列中的最佳版本之一。M
2023-05-23
java可以开发安卓
Java是一种跨平台的编程语言,这意味着Java编写的程序可以在不同的操作系统上运行。由于其跨平台的特性,Android操作系统也使用了Java。安装在Android系统上的Java被称为Dalvik虚拟机,它是由Java虚拟机(JVM)演化而来的一个独立
2023-05-23
java后端开发与安卓开发
Java是一种广泛使用的编程语言,可用于后端开发、移动应用和桌面应用开发等各个领域。在这篇文章中,我们将介绍Java后端开发和安卓开发的原理和详细介绍。Java后端开发Java后端开发主要是指基于Java语言对服务器端进行编程,包括处理数据、逻辑和业务操作
2023-05-23
html开发安卓软件
HTML(超文本标记语言)是一种用于创建和设计网页的标记语言。HTML可以搭配其他技术,如CSS和JavaScript,产生交互性、美化和动态功能的网站。但是,HTML本身并不具备开发移动应用程序的能力,因为它需要依赖于运行它的浏览器,而浏览器是单独在设备
2023-05-23
17年安卓开发
安卓开发是针对基于安卓操作系统的手机、平板等移动设备进行应用开发的过程。随着智能手机的普及和移动互联网的迅猛发展,安卓开发逐渐成为了一个备受瞩目的领域。本文旨在向大家详细介绍一下安卓开发的原理和相关知识。安卓操作系统首先,我们需要了解安卓操作系统的基本架构
2023-05-23
安卓项目怎么封装app
封装 Android 应用可以方便地将应用程序打包成一个 Android 安装文件(.apk),然后发布到 Android 应用市场或在企业内部分发给用户。下面是封装 Android 应用的步骤:1. 准备 Android 应用源代码首先,需要准备好 An
2023-04-28
安卓app开发后端管理系统
安卓app开发后端管理系统是一个用于控制、管理、监控安卓应用程序数据流的平台。它可以帮助开发者处理各种与应用相关的任务,如用户账号管理、数据存储、分析统计、推送通知以及其他外部服务的集成等。开发者可以利用已有的知识以及可用的技术栈来创建自己的后端管理系统,
2023-04-28
安卓app开发与mfc的区别
安卓App开发与MFC的区别主要在于不同的平台、编程语言、框架、开发环境、开发者工具和设计理念等方面。以下是它们的对比。**1. 平台**- 安卓App:安卓平台主要针对移动设备,如智能手机和平板电脑等,用户群众广泛,应用场景也多样。是当前流行的移动操作系
2023-04-28
兴化安卓app开发什么价格
兴化安卓App开发价格因素和原理详细介绍:在讲解兴化安卓App开发价格之前,先来了解一下安卓App的开发原理和流程。一、安卓App开发原理与流程1. 开发环境搭建:安卓App开发需要准备开发者工具,如Android Studio软件,安装好Java开发环境
2023-04-28
©2015-2023 安卓益APP Anzhuoe.com 蜀ICP备17007734号-1